Introduction This EVB is an interface transfer card for NFA-BAC-MR-02 NGFF Card. The NGFF card is built in 802.11 a/b/g/n/ac and Bluetooth function. The EVB will transfer NGFF interface to PCI express card interface for inserting the Testing PC 2.
